"boolProp" can be any cheat that works with boolean values. as hook said, there is a lot of boolProp cheats. if you are referring to testingCheatsEnabled, then you're talking about debug mode.

And debug mode is just what it is: debug mode. with it turned on, any error ocurred while playing will either cause a sim or object to reset or have an unexpected behavior or pop up a error window. Erros always ocurs, however they are suppressed when the debug mode is off, but will show themselves if debug is on, because it IS deBUG mode. Also, it will write all the error logs in the ceat console.

Other than these, it won't crash your game unless you missuse it. It doesn't cause errors, it will just not suppress them if they happen.

I don't like it turned on all times because of these things, so i use the userStartup.cheat file to create an aliase for that commmand. this way i only need to type:
t    to turn debug mode on
t-   to turn it off

and also have some cheats turned on automatically when the game starts: the 45 angle feature, the maxVisitors, and the tvVolume.

3. i'm curious, there's so many hacks made, but some of them can be achieved using boolprop. so why not just use boolprop?

Some hacks do these things automatically at random intervals or allow certain things to trigger them, rather than rely on you to activate them. Part of why people use hacks is because they add this dimension.
